People’s mobility halts after flood sweeps away bridge



MYAGDI: People’s mobility has been obstructed after a flood occurred at Malika Rural Municipality-7, Marangkhola in Myagdi swept away a wooden bridge.

The flood took away the bridge over the Marang rivulet flowing through Shivaratri and Bharwang settlement.

It may be noted that the wooden bridge was installed after the flood that occurred on 9-10 July 2020 had blown away the bridge constructed over the rivulet with the use of Truss technology.

Chairperson of Janmabhumi Youth Club of Bharwang Prabin Jumjali shared that people’s mobility has been completely halted after the flood took away the temporary wooden bridge.

“Problem has emerged when Bharwang village remained out of connectivity through road and trail route”, he said, adding even school students are being deprived of attending classes.
